Output 38c94a28632d36eb74bc2ecdc0424dd95d6f39b1a3289925d479a65cf0ce7b2e:1
- value
- 1985384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 98dd7faaee54f89b90bb3548a0da2efd0d7a22fe OP_EQUAL
- address
- 3FdHyheR3VQYsREGZEPJtp7wdrUDNswHXP
- transaction
- 38c94a28632d36eb74bc2ecdc0424dd95d6f39b1a3289925d479a65cf0ce7b2e
- spent
- true